Borrowing Base Collateral Position Report definition

Borrowing Base Collateral Position Report means a report detailing all Collateral which has been or is being used in determining availability for an advance or letter of credit issuance under the Borrowing Base Line, such report to be in the form attached hereto as Exhibit E.

Borrowing Base Collateral Position Report means a report, substantially in the form of Exhibit D attached hereto, detailing all Collateral which has been or is being used in determining availability for an advance or letter of credit issuance under the Borrowing Base Line. Such report to be executed by a Responsible Officer of the Borrower, delivered to the Agent and each Bank in accordance with the requirements of Section 7.02(b) of this Agreement, including schedules in form and substance reasonably acceptable to the Agent showing the Borrower’s (a) balances of all Cash Collateral, (b) Tier I Accounts (describing in sufficient detail any offsets, counterclaims, deductions, or reconciliations, by counterparty, as provided in the definitions of “Eligible Accounts” or “Tier I Accounts”, as well as credit limits), (c) Tier II Accounts (describing in sufficient detail any offsets, counterclaims or deductions, by counterparty, as provided in the definitions of “Eligible Accounts” or “Tier II Accounts”, as well as credit limits), (d) Tier I Unbilled Eligible Accounts (including any offsets, counterclaims or deductions by counterparty, as provided in the definitions of “Eligible Accounts” or “Tier I Accounts”, as well as credit limits), (e) Tier II Unbilled Eligible Accounts (including any offsets, counterclaims or deductions by counterparty, as provided in the definitions of “Eligible Accounts” or “Tier II Accounts”, as well as credit limits), (f) a schedule of Eligible Inventory (including Eligible Inventory that is line fill and/or tank bottom, detailed as separate items) together with supporting information including but not limited to market values, (g) any broker’s account statements reflecting the net liquidating value of Approved Brokerage Accounts and balances in such accounts, (h) a schedule of Eligible Exchange Receivables (describing in sufficient detail any offsets, counterclaims or deductions by counterparty, as provided in the definition of “Eligible Exchange Receivables”, as well as credit limits), (i) Undelivered Product Value, by counterparty, showing all related liabilities including accounts payable, accrued payables, and mxxx-to-market losses, (j) a schedule of all actual and potential first purchaser liabilities, (k) the amount of mxxx-to-market exposure owed to the Swap Banks under Swap Contracts as reported by the Swap Banks, and (l) all Loans and Letters of Credit outstanding. Borrowing Base Collateral Position Report means a report detailing all Collateral which has been or is being used in determining availability for a Loan or Letter of Credit Issuance, such report to be in the form attached hereto as Exhibit E, which shall have attached thereto schedules, all in form and substance acceptable to the Lenders, showing (a) Eligible Cash and Marketable Securities Collateral, and amounts in Approved Brokerage Accounts included in the Borrowing Base Advance Cap, all listed by depositary or broker, (b) Eligible Inventory with additional back-up information showing inventory quantity and type at each location, inventory price, inventory price source and valuation summary (c) Tier I Accounts and Tier II Accounts (net of offsets, counterclaims or other applicable deductions as provided in the definition ofEligible Accounts Receivable” herein) and agings thereof, (d) statements from Swap Banks reflecting the amount of any xxxx to market exposure to the Swap Banks whether positive or negative, and (e) summary pages of equity statements relating to all Approved Brokerage Accounts.
